find the integral roots of polynomial 2x^3+5x^2-5x-2

by simply looking at the polynomial ,we can say that 1 is zero, (x-1) is the factor

by dividing the polynomial with (x-1) we get 2x²+7x+2

so the given polynomial can be written as

(x-1)(2x²+7x+2)

2x²+7x+2 has non integral zeros ...so the answer is 1
